In this video, Dr. Janine shares the top five supplements women should take. She talks about the importance of taking a magnesium bisglycinate for women. She looks at how high-quality grass-fed collagen is an important supplement women should be taking. Dr. Janine explains why a fish oil supplement high in DHA is important for women’s health. She talks about vitamin K2 is helpful for healthy-looking skin and directs calcium into the bones. Lastly, Dr. Janine looks at how an eye and vision supplement with herbal medicines like lutein and zeaxanthin from African Marigold is important for women’s health.
